Ruby Walsh

Ruby Walsh celebrates after riding Kauto Start to victory in the Cheltenham Gold Cup Steeple Chase 2007 (Getty Images)

Jockey extraordinaire Ruby Walsh is the current Irish National Hunt champion jockey. He has had a phenomenal string of wins throughout his racing career. His father Ted Walsh is a former champion amateur jockey.

Ruby Walsh is the only rider in modern times to have won all four Nationals – the English Grand National and the Scottish Grand National in 2000, the Irish Grand National on Commanche Court in 2000 and on Numbersixvervalde in 2006, and the Welsh Grand National in 2007.

Walsh has jockeyed an amazing total of 14 winners at the Cheltenham Festival. From most to least recent, these include:

  • 2007: Cheltenham Gold Cup - Kauto Star; Royal & Sun Alliance Chase - Denman; Ryanair Chase - Taranis
  • 2006: William Hill Trophy Handicap Chase - Dun Doire; Supreme Novices’ Hurdle - Noland; County Hurdle Desert Quest
  • 2005: Champion Bumper - Missed That; Daily Telegraph Chase - Thisthatandtother
  • 2004: Queen Mother Champion Chase - Azertyuiop; Grand Annual Handicap Chase - St Pirran; County Hurdle - Sporazene
  • 2003: Arkle Challenge Trophy - Azertyuiop
  • 2002: Mildmay of Flete Handicap Chase - Blowing Wind
  • 1998: Champion Bumper - Alexander Banquet

Some of the other major wins for Walsh include the 2006 Tingle Creek Chase and the King George VI Chase on Kauto Star, the Hennessy Cognac Gold Cup in 2003 on Strong Flow, and the Whitbread Gold Cup on Ad Hoc, in both 2001 and 2003. In 2007, Walsh was awarded the first ever British Horseracing Board Jockeys’ Order of Merit award.

Numbersixvervalde

If Numbersixvervalde rides the 2008 Irish Grand National, he’s bound to be a betting favourite. As well as winning the 2005 Irish Grand National with Ruby Walsh in the saddle, Irish-born Numbersixvervalde achieved a sixth place in the 2007 Irish Grand National. Trained by Martin Brassil, Numbersixvervalde won the 2006 Aintree Grand National with jockey Niall ‘Slippers’ Madden, ahead of Ruby Walsh’s Hedgehunter.
